I'm going to buy a new 200GB Sata hard drive. I want to remove my existing hard drive with its contents (Win XP, Apps, and data). Then I want to install the new hard drive. Can I put the new hard drive in and simply use my Thinkpad Z61m Recovery DVD to restore to how the Z61m was when I bou8ght it, or do I have to do something to the new hard drive before I can do that?

Nope you don't have to do anything special, although a format would be a good recommendation which by the way Recovery disks will perform it for you. Just make sure the HDD option is set to SATA AHCI in the BIOS before performing installation through recovery disks.

I recently bought a 320GB drive from Western Digital, it came with some default cloning and syncing software from factory, I copied them on another computer via an external enclosure just in case if I ever require them in future.
